About CBM CBM (registered as CBM Christoffel-Blindenmission Christian Blind Mission e.V.) is an international development organisation committed to improving the quality of life of persons with disabilities in the persons communities of the world. Based on our Christian values and more than 100 years of professional expertise, we address poverty as a cause and a consequence of disability. We work in partnership to create an inclusive society for all. To reinforce our Programme Quality Team, we are looking for a Quality Coordinator. The position is a position with 39 h/week. The position is only filled locally in one of CBM permanent established entities (ex: Berlin or Bensheim (Germany), UK (Cambridge or remote), Nairobi (Kenya), Abuja (Nigeria), Lomé (Togo), Yaoundé (Cameroon), Lusaka (Zambia), Addis Abeba (Ethiopia), Guatemala City, Kampala (Uganda), Niamey (Niger), etc.). With contractual conditions of the respective country. An expatriation is not intended.

These are your responsibilities
  • Financial Quality Assurance: Oversee financial compliance across country office projects, ensuring alignment with donor regulations and internal financial controls.
  • Capacity Building Initiatives: Develop and implement targeted capacity-building programs focused on financial management and compliance with LCDF donor requirements.
  • Training and Development: Facilitate financial management and donor compliance training for CO staff to enhance their expertise and ensure adherence to standards.
  • Documentation and Reporting: Maintain meticulous records of compliance activities and provide regular reports to management on the status of financial compliance and capacity enhancement efforts.
  • Workshop Facilitation: Co-facilitate kick-off workshops for strategic LCDF projects, ensuring that all partners are well-versed in both donor and organizational requirements, fostering a unified approach to project initiation.

These are your qualifications
  • At least Bachelors degree in Finance, Accounting, Business Administration, or related field. A Masters degree or professional certification in Finance or related area would be appreciated.
  • At least 5 years of relevant experience in financial management and capacity building within an NGO environment. Prior experience working with LCDF donors is highly desirable.
  • Willingness to travel 10-25% of working time (If necessary more than two weeks in row)
  • Strong financial acumen, Proficiency in financial software
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ills
  • Demonstrated ability to manage complex donor requirements.
  • Identification with Christian values and the mandate of the CBM

What we offer
  • A meaningful position with a lot of creative freedom in the worlds leading organisation in the field of Disability Inclusive Development
  • A fair salary and other social benefits based on the local conditions in the country you apply for
  • An approachable, agile organisation with self-reliant people in a diverse and collegial team and great team spirit
